Minister Shizra Mansab Leads Sapling Plantation in Swat

On 20th August 2025, Minister of State for Climate Change, Shizra Mansab Ali Khan, along with Aisha Moriani, Secretary of the Ministry of Climate Change & Environmental Coordination (MoCC&EC), planted saplings in Swat after visiting the flood-affected areas.

The plantation activity was organized as a symbol of hope and resilience in the wake of the devastating floods that impacted communities in the region. It also reinforced the government’s commitment to long-term ecological restoration and disaster risk reduction.

Speaking on the occasion, the Minister of State highlighted the vital role of forests in mitigating climate change, protecting communities, and reducing the risks of future natural disasters. She emphasized that sustainable forestry and environmental protection are essential to building a greener, safer, and more resilient Pakistan for generations to come.
